4 1/2 lbs ground beef (80% lean, 20% fat)
1 large red onion
12 oz. mushrooms, sliced
1 head green leaf lettuce
4 hamburger buns
4 tbsp unsalted butter
2 tbsp olive oil
1/2 cup of light mayonnaise
1/4 cup Kinders Roasted Garlic BBQ Sauce
4 tbsp Kinder’s Prime Rib Rub
Step 1
Heat olive oil in large skillet over medium-high heat. Add onion and cook for 5 minutes until soft.
Step 2
Add butter and mushrooms into skillet and continue to cook with onions for 12-15 minutes until mushrooms are soft and onions caramelized.
Step 3
Preheat outdoor gas grill to high heat (450°F). If using a charcoal grill, arrange coals to one side of grill to create direct (high heat) and indirect (low) heating areas.
Step 4
Form beef into 4 patties, about 3/4” think and circular in shape. Using your thumb, place a small indention in center of patty.
Step 5
Coat patties evenly on both sides with Kinder’s Prime Rib Rub.
Step 6
Let patties sit at room temperature until ready to grill, about 20 minutes.
Step 7
Place patties on grill in a single layer and sear until brown and crispy on bottom, about 3-5 minutes.
Step 8
Flip and cook for 3 minutes.
Step 9
Move to indirect heat (charcoal) or turn down heat to medium heat (gas grill) and continue to cook for 1 minute.
Step 10
Place 2 slices of cheese on each patty, cover until cheese melts, about 1 minute.
Step 11
Toast buns on grill, about 1 minute.
Step 12
Remove patties and buns from grill.
Step 13
Mix mayonnaise and Kinder’s Roasted Garlic BBQ Sauce and whisk together until blended.
Step 14
Spread aioli mixture on bottom bun.
Step 15
Stack lettuce, patty, onion and mushrooms on bun.
Step 16
Finally, pour aioli mixture over burger, top with bun and serve.
